Port details |
- fvwm Fvwm window manager
- 1.24r_6 x11-wm
=11 1.24r_6Version of this port present on the latest quarterly branch.
- BROKEN: unfetchable
DEPRECATED: Unfetchable, unmaintained, unsupported upstream This port expired on: 2019-10-05 IGNORE: is marked as broken: unfetchable
- There is no maintainer for this port.
- Any concerns regarding this port should be directed to the FreeBSD Ports mailing list via ports@FreeBSD.org
- Port Added: unknown
- Last Update: 2019-10-06 10:55:58
- SVN Revision: 513880
- People watching this port, also watch:: python, popt
- License: not specified in port
- WWW:
- http://www.fvwm.org/
- Description:
- Fvwm is a just another window manager for X11, which provides a simple virtual
desktop, a 3-D look for windows decorations, and shaped, color icons.
It can be configured to use far less memory than twm, or to give a very
good emulation of mwm. A nice button-bar can be used to provide convenient
access to frequently used functions or programs.
WWW: http://www.fvwm.org/
-
cgit ¦ GitHub ¦ GitHub ¦ GitLab ¦
- Manual pages:
-
- pkg-plist: as obtained via:
make generate-plist - Dependency lines:
-
- Conflicts:
- CONFLICTS:
- No installation instructions:
- This port has been deleted.
- PKGNAME: fvwm1
- Flavors: there is no flavor information for this port.
- distinfo:
- SHA256 (fvwm-1.24r.tar.gz) = d730022dac30aca2eed4796144acfba17b9220029da27484d27ca95a31072df3
SIZE (fvwm-1.24r.tar.gz) = 325480
No package information for this port in our database- Sometimes this happens. Not all ports have packages. Perhaps there is a build error. Check the fallout link:
- Dependencies
- NOTE: FreshPorts displays only information on required and default dependencies. Optional dependencies are not covered.
- Build dependencies:
-
- imake : devel/imake
- tradcpp : devel/tradcpp
- xbitmaps.pc : x11/xbitmaps
- xpm.pc : x11/libXpm
- xext.pc : x11/libXext
- x11.pc : x11/libX11
- xmu.pc : x11-toolkits/libXmu
- Runtime dependencies:
-
- xbitmaps.pc : x11/xbitmaps
- xpm.pc : x11/libXpm
- xext.pc : x11/libXext
- x11.pc : x11/libX11
- xmu.pc : x11-toolkits/libXmu
- There are no ports dependent upon this port
Configuration Options:
- No options to configure
- Options name:
- N/A
- USES:
- imake xorg
- FreshPorts was unable to extract/find any pkg message
- Master Sites:
|
Commit History - (may be incomplete: for full details, see links to repositories near top of page) |
Commit | Credits | Log message |
1.24r_6 06 Oct 2019 10:55:58 |
rene |
Remove expired port:
2019-10-05 x11-wm/fvwm: Unfetchable, unmaintained, unsupported upstream |
1.24r_6 30 Sep 2019 11:32:00 |
sunpoet |
Merge DEPRECATED and remove latter EXPIRATION_DATE |
1.24r_6 15 Sep 2019 17:28:09 |
antoine |
Deprecate a few ports |
1.24r_6 06 Aug 2019 17:25:34 |
jgh |
- set deprecation
- set expiration to 2019-10-05
PR: 239661
Submitted by: w.schwarzenfeld@utanet.at (based on) |
1.24r_6 05 Aug 2019 13:22:34 |
antoine |
Mark BROKEN: unfetchable |
1.24r_6 05 Oct 2017 06:36:50 |
cy |
Register a conflict with fvwm2.
Reported by: rodrigo |
1.24r_6 15 Feb 2017 20:31:16 |
tijl |
Remove -fPIC and fix the real problem where a variable is defined as an
array in one file and declared as a pointer in another. |
1.24r_5 09 Feb 2017 18:53:12 |
linimon |
Add -fPIC to various ports to enable them to build on armv6.
Approved by: portmgr (tier-2 blanket) |
1.24r_5 25 Sep 2016 16:39:04 |
dinoex |
- drop maintainership |
1.24r_5 19 May 2016 10:53:06 |
amdmi3 |
- Fix trailing whitespace in pkg-descrs, categories [p-x]*
Approved by: portmgr blanket |
1.24r_5 08 Oct 2015 04:02:06 |
dinoex |
- cleanup |
1.24r_5 17 Aug 2015 14:20:41 |
mat |
Remove UNIQUENAME and LATEST_LINK.
UNIQUENAME was never unique, it was only used by USE_LDCONFIG and now,
we won't have conflicts there.
Use PKGBASE instead of LATEST_LINK in PKGLATESTFILE, the *only* consumer
is pkg-devel, and it works just fine without LATEST_LINK as pkg-devel
has the correct PKGNAME anyway.
Now that UNIQUENAME is gone, OPTIONSFILE is too. (it's been called
OPTIONS_FILE now.)
Reviewed by: antoine, bapt
Exp-run by: antoine
Sponsored by: Absolight
Differential Revision: https://reviews.freebsd.org/D3336 |
1.24r_5 28 Jan 2015 01:07:55 |
amdmi3 |
- Drop @dirrm* from and add empty directories to pkg-plists
Approved by: portmgr blanket, kwm (for gnome@ ports) |
1.24r_5 03 Aug 2014 14:56:39 |
dinoex |
- rename patch files |
1.24r_5 29 Jul 2014 16:36:07 |
adamw |
Rename x11-*/ patch-xy patches to reflect the files they modify.
Finally, this is the last of it. |
1.24r_5 30 Nov 2013 06:53:59 |
dinoex |
- use STAGEDIR |
1.24r_5 05 Oct 2013 13:36:39 |
dinoex |
- add PKGNAMESUFFIX |
1.24r_5 21 Sep 2013 11:06:04 |
dinoex |
- fix misplaced NO_STAGE in slaveports and ifdefs |
1.24r_5 21 Sep 2013 00:01:17 |
bapt |
Add NO_STAGE all over the place in preparation for the staging support (cat:
x11-wm) |
1.24r_5 02 Sep 2013 13:26:35 |
tijl |
Two imake related changes:
1) Move -a from XMKMF command variable to a new XMKMF_ARGS variable.
For ports that don't need -a introduce USES=imake:notall.
This way ports no longer have to redefine XMKMF.
2) xmkmf -a runs imake with the flags in IMAKECPPFLAGS as extra arguments
to set CPP, CC and CXX. This creates the top Makefile, and then xmkmf
runs make Makefiles. This Makefiles target runs imake for each
subdirectory but these imake invocations did not have the flags from
IMAKECPPFLAGS so the resulting makefiles used the wrong C preprocessor
when clang is used (/usr/bin/cpp instead of /usr/local/bin/tradcpp).
Instead of letting xmkmf pass IMAKECPPFLAGS from the environment to
imake let imake handle IMAKECPPFLAGS itself just like it handles
IMAKEINCLUDE.
This exposed configure errors in x11-clocks/mouseclock and x11-wm/fvwm.
Approved by: portmgr (bapt) |
1.24r_4 03 Jul 2013 17:18:04 |
dinoex |
- remove now obsolete comment to imake macro |
1.24r_4 28 Jun 2013 11:51:06 |
bapt |
New USES imake to handle the dependency on imake.
This uses accept 'env' as an argument for ports that do use their own or a
different do-configure target.
Modify xmkmf so it accept IMAKECPPFLAGS as default flags for imake and pass it
to the called imake.
Modify xorg-cf-files (the FreeBSD.cf configuration file) to allow CppCmd to be
overwritten.
Pass CppCmd CcCmd and CplusplusCmd via command line to each call of imake via
IMAKECPPFLAGS
Pass IMAKE_DEFINE with the above arguments to MAKE_ARGS so that imake spawned
from Makefile generated by a previous
imake also inherit the defined CppCmd CcCmd and CplusplusCmd.
Make imake use devel/tradcpp all the time, so that when buidling with clang we
do not depend on gcc's cpp.
Make imake respect CC and CXX
Make imake respect USE_GCC (if set imake will use gcc's cpp).
While here:
- Remove a couple of indefinite articles from comments
- Trim headers
- Fix a couple of ports to build with clang or use: USE_GCC=any
- Fix a now useless redefinition of the extraction chain
- Fix a typo in japanese/Wnn7-lib bundled imake template definitions
- Fix some XMKMF execution with no env specified
- Use options helper in x11/xautolock to simplify the port |
1.24r_4 26 Jan 2013 16:34:40 |
dinoex |
- cleanup header |
1.24r_4 08 Aug 2011 05:12:05 |
dinoex |
- cleanup MASTER_SITES |
1.24r_4 20 Mar 2011 12:54:45 |
miwi |
- Get Rid MD5 support |
1.24r_4 27 Mar 2009 19:41:49 |
dinoex |
- MAKE_JOBS_UNSAFE |
1.24r_4 14 Mar 2009 20:10:24 |
dinoex |
- make fvwm compile w/o Warnings apart from one usage of mkstemp
by adding needed #includes, adding return statements to
non-void functions and declaring functions returning a int
instead of void if they do return an return code.
- start using one central safemalloc.
- do not mangle pointers which makes FvwmWinList work on
amd64/7-STABLE again.
PR: 132571
Submitted by: Bjoern A. Zeeb |
1.24r_3 18 Mar 2008 10:10:06 |
dinoex |
- add Xmu in USE_XORG |
1.24r_3 17 Mar 2008 19:01:51 |
dinoex |
- set USE_XORG |
1.24r_2 19 May 2007 20:32:57 |
flz |
- Welcome X.org 7.2 \o/.
- Set X11BASE to ${LOCALBASE} for recent ${OSVERSION}.
- Bump PORTREVISION for ports intalling files in ${X11BASE}. |
1.24r_1 20 Apr 2006 13:12:45 |
dinoex |
- update MASSTER_SITES |
1.24r_1 22 Jan 2006 03:01:03 |
edwin |
Replace ugly "@unexec rmdir %D... 2>/dev/null || true" with @dirrmtry
Approved by: krion@
PR: ports/88711 (related) |
1.24r_1 21 Jan 2006 18:55:31 |
lesi |
Fixups after removal of separate mtree file for X_WINDOW_SYSTEM=XOrg case. |
1.24r_1 13 Nov 2005 09:26:50 |
dinoex |
- add SHA checksum |
1.24r_1 24 Oct 2005 14:25:27 |
dinoex |
- make portlint happier
- honor PREFIX in defaults and sample.fvwmrc |
1.24r 15 Jun 2005 02:42:14 |
lesi |
Fix up plist after modifications to mtree (BSD.x11-4.dist rev. 1.27). |
1.24r 26 Feb 2004 05:56:07 |
dinoex |
- add SIZE |
1.24r 13 Jan 2004 05:00:45 |
dinoex |
- take maintainership |
1.24r 12 Jan 2004 00:24:20 |
linimon |
Reset maintainer from me@FreeBSD.org to ports@FreeBSD.org. Apparently
me@ has not been active in the FreeBSD community for some time now.
Reviewed by: portmgr@FreeBSD.org (a month or so ago) |
1.24r 07 Mar 2003 06:14:21 |
ade |
Clear moonlight beckons.
Requiem mors pacem pkg-comment,
And be calm ports tree.
E Nomini Patri, E Fili, E Spiritu Sancti. |
05 Feb 2001 21:06:00 |
olgeni |
Layout fixes in x11-wm. |
08 Oct 2000 08:00:02 |
asami |
Convert category x11-wm to new layout. |
03 Aug 2000 10:28:58 |
asami |
(1) Add new variable, XFREE86_VERSION, to specify which version of XFree86
(3 or 4) to depend to when USE_XLIB is set. XFREE86_VERSION defaults to 3
for now, but adventurous users can override it in /etc/make.conf. When
XFREE86_VERSION=3, USE_XLIB will add a dependency to x11/XFree86; when it
is set to 4, the dependency will be to x11/XFree86-4-libraries. When
XFREE86_VERSION=4, the PKG_IGNORE_DEPENDS and ALWAYS_BUILD_DEPENDS hacks
to avoid messing with XFree86 are turned off. |